Four-star DL Malik Blocton commits to the Auburn Tigers

In this story:
Jeremy Garrett has gotten the first of what plans to be many in the 2024 class as Malik Blocton has committed to the Auburn Tigers.
Blocton, a four-star defensive lineman in the 2024 cycle, just wrapped up an official visit to Texas, but ended up choosing the Tigers just a couple of days later.
Including Texas, Blocton held 11 offers from SEC schools, including Alabama. Other notable offers include USC, Oregon and Clemson.
Through three seasons at Pike Road, Blocton has collected 109 total tackles, 3.0 tackles for loss, and 8.0 sacks. In 2022 Blocton recorded 54 tackles and 6.0 sacks.
Blocton is related to Auburn defensive lineman Marcus Harris, who is entering his senior year with the Tigers.
Auburn's 2024 class now includes nine total players, bumping the class to No. 51 nationally, No. 13 in the SEC. Blocton joins QB Walker White, LB Joseph Phillips, RB J'Marion Burnette, DBs A'Mon Lane and Jayden Lewis, S Kensley Faustin, TE Martavious Collins, LB DJ Barber, and WR Bryce Cain.
As it stands, Blocton is the lone DL in the class.
